Town Among Clubs Linked With Bolton Defender
Sunday, 9th Jun 2019 10:35

Town are reported to be among a number of clubs eyeing Bolton Wanderers defender Harry Brockbank.

According to The Sun, Sunderland are keen on the 20-year-old, who can play at right-back, central defender or in central midfield, but Championship Brentford, who have previously been linked, and Town are said to head the chase.

Bolton-born Brockbank came through the youth system at his hometown club before spending time on loan with Salford City earlier this year during which time he made one Vanarama National League appearance as a sub.

Following his return to Wanderers he was given three starts in the final weeks of the season as Bolton dropped into League One along with the Blues.

Brockbank is available on a free transfer due to in-administration Bolton’s ongoing financial problems.

His three first-team games are understood to have triggered an extension to his previous contract but Wanderers were unable to offer new terms before a set deadline, meaning he can now move on for free.

Meanwhile, Blues striker Aaron Drinan, who is currently on loan back with his old club Waterford, could win his fourth Irish U21s cap this afternoon when his side face Bahrain in their final group game aiming for a place in the semi-finals at the Maurice Revello Toulon Tournament.

Drinan, 20, has come on as a late sub in both the 4-1 victory over China and the 0-0 draw with Mexico.
